Transaction ffbe5764cd4e85ddfa7e3204df61208c09d8986d0cb3657567f44153e3589233
1 Input
2 Outputs
- ffbe5764cd4e85ddfa7e3204df61208c09d8986d0cb3657567f44153e3589233:0
- ffbe5764cd4e85ddfa7e3204df61208c09d8986d0cb3657567f44153e3589233:1
value 295658
address 16YKUbrb8vXpqgW8phcyeGyNPvjjEG44o2
value 9511309
address 19ehWzit3qJrfD33gzfYaaW7zTswpKD7bS